Drawing tools

I have found previous discussions, but I have not found a solution.

As of today, Sept 9, 2024, our GoToMeeting Desktop program changed and we no longer have shared drawing tools. The presenter can draw, but others can not. In our design world, this makes GoToMeeting pretty close to worthless. Remote control of the other's mouse/keyboard is not a solution for removing the drawing tools.     Hi! I just talked with support about the same issue. She said you have to go into "pop out" mode to access these tools, and then also instruct all people on the meeting to also go to pop out mode.

    I wanted to direct feedback to the development team, this extra step will add confusion for my clients I think, it would be nice if we could all use drawing tools from the base app interface like the old way. Thanks!
